Job Duties
- Deliver products to customers by making an average of 10-12 stops per day while touching freight completing paperwork and providing excellent customer service
- Accurately count and record the quantities and styles of products delivered and picked up
- Complete hazardous material shipping orders papers in accordance with DOT regulations
- Conduct and report pre-trip and post-trip inspections
- Identify need for timely vehicle repairs and or maintenance
